Greetings!

I have wide deck Lycoming TIO-540-C1A powered plane and am looking for a part. Lycoming says it is a Piper part and Piper (through Aviall) insists the part is Lycoming. I'm starting to feel like a ping pong ball.

Anyway, the part is a reducer bushing that screws into a boss on the "Pipe, Exhaust (cylinders #4 & #6)". This particular bushing accepts another reducer bushing that accepts the EGT (TIT) probe. As luck would have it, while trying to remove the original bushing it broke. And now we cannot find a replacement or even a part number.

I'd be grateful for any suggestion about how we might identify the part and find a replacement. Thanks.
